通过统计物理学角度分析国际活动:乌克兰的案例
Analysing international events through the lens of statistical physics: the case of Ukraine

在过去的几年中,统计物理学已受到越来越多的关注,作为分析实际复杂系统的框架。然而,在国际政治事件的情况下,这一点尚不清楚,部分原因是确保对它们的相关定量数据的复杂性。在这里,我们分析了自2021年1月以来在乌克兰发生的暴力事件的详细数据集,并通过熵和复杂性指标以及功能网络分析其时间和空间相关性。结果描述了一个复杂的场景,事件以非随机方式出现,但东部最多地区与该国的其余部分脱节 - 这是反对广泛的“两个乌克兰”观点的。我们进一步绘制了一些课程和场地以进行未来的分析。
During the last years, statistical physics has received an increasing attention as a framework for the analysis of real complex systems; yet, this is less clear in the case of international political events, partly due to the complexity in securing relevant quantitative data on them. Here we analyse a detailed data set of violent events that took place in Ukraine since January 2021, and analyse their temporal and spatial correlations through entropy and complexity metrics, and functional networks. Results depict a complex scenario, with events appearing in a non-random fashion, but with eastern-most regions functionally disconnected from the remainder of the country -- something opposing the widespread "two Ukraines" view. We further draw some lessons and venues for future analyses.
